What happens when the dividing polynomial has a higher degree? Let $f$ and $g$ be two polynomials so that $\deg(g)>\deg(f)$. What will be the result of $r,q$ for $f/g$? Or a more specific example: $$(x^3-5x^2+6x-3)/(x^4-8x^2+2)$$

$$f(x) = 0\,g(x) + f(x)$$

$r=f, q=0$

It is similar to what do we get when we divide $2$ by $5$,

$$2=0\cdot 5 + 2$$

$q=0, r=2$.
